Output 512a7ed94ee11f6609176b9a921dcc39cdf3a0b91dbcc05264613204f6bcb079:1

value
20874809
script pubkey
OP_0 OP_PUSHBYTES_20 8887554a5f672b29e0e89a814a6cc948d0a10fae
address
bc1q3zr42jjlvu4jnc8gn2q55mxffrg2zrawvn89x5
transaction
512a7ed94ee11f6609176b9a921dcc39cdf3a0b91dbcc05264613204f6bcb079
confirmations
300869
spent
true